I Asked My Dad Why He Was Nicknamed”Point Of Order” I Found Out Why When I Went To House Of Reps-Lam

Dapo Lam, the son of former Oyo State governor Lam Adesina, has stated that his father served as a member of the House of Representatives between 1979 and 1983, and during that period, he was widely called “Mr Point of Order”

In an interview on the State Affairs show with Edmund Obilo, Lam said he once asked his father why he was given that nickname. He said his father explained that while he was in the House of Reps, whenever the Speaker tried to move a matter forward, he would often notice issues and raise a “point of order” to challenge it.

Lam said his father told him that this was why other lawmakers in the House decided to nickname him “Mr Point of Order.”

In Lam’s words: “I asked him one day, why were you nicknamed ‘Mr Point Of Order?’ I eventually found out what it meant to be Mr Point Of Order when I went to the House of Reps. He said at every point in time when the Speaker was to raise something or to push further, he would always find fault and then he would raise the point of order and everybody would laugh and say Mr Point Of Order has come again”
